مفهوم دامنه پخش “Broadcast Domain”
مفهوم دامنه پخش “Broadcast Domain” ، دامنه پخش یا Broadcast Domain چیست؟ در شبکه های LAN، پخش یا Broadcast یک ارتباط یک به همه است، به این معنی که اگر یک گره یک فریم پخش ارسال نماید، تمامی نودها یک کپی از آن را دریافت می کنند. در لایه اترنت، فریم های پخش دارای آدرس MAC مقصد FF-FF-FF-FF-FF-FF-FF می باشند. هنگامی که یک سوئیچ یک فریم را با این MAC دریافت می کند، یک کپی از فریم را به تمام اینترفیس های خود ارسال می کند، البته به جز آن نودی که پخش را روی آن دریافت کرده است. نمونه ای از این رفتار در شکل 1 نشان داده شده است.
مفهوم دامنه پخش “Broadcast Domain”
فهرست مطالب
- Broadcast Domain
- مفهوم
- Multiswitch broadcast domain
- روتر و broadcast domain
broadcast domain بخشی از شبکه است که در آن همه دستگاه ها یک کپی از فریم پخش ارسالی را دریافت می نمایند. جهت درک بهتر مفهوم اجازه دهید به مثال در شکل 1 نگاه کنیم. PC1 یک فریم پخش را با آدرس MAC مقصد ff-ff-ff-ff-ff-ff ارسال می کند. هنگامی که سوئیچ فریم را دریافت می کند، به هدر فریم نگاه می کند و بر اساس MAC مقصد می فهمد که این فریم، یک فریم broadcast یا پخش می باشد. سپس سوئیچ به تمامی پورتهای خود فریم را ارسال می نماید، به جز پورتهایی که فریم را روی آن دریافت کرده است (به سمت PC1). در پایان، فریم broadcast به تمامی دستگاههای متصل به LAN رسیده است – PC1 منشا فریم است و PC2 و 3 و 4 یک کپی از آن را از طریق سوئیچ دریافت میکنند. بنابراین PC1 و 2و 3 و 4 در یک حوزه پخش “broadcast” می باشند.
دامنه پخش مالتی سوئیچ Multiswitch broadcast domain
منطق اشاره شده در شبکه همچنین زمانی که شبکه LAN از بیش از یک سوئیچ ساخته شده باشد نیز اعمال می شود. هنگامی که یک نود یک فریم پخش را ارسال می نماید، به همه نود های در حوزه پخش اصطلاحا “flood” می شود.
همانطور که در شکل 2 مشاده می فرمایید. PC2 یک فریم پخش “broadcast” را با آدرس MAC مقصد FF-FF-FF-FF-FF-FF-FF در شبکه ارسال می نماید. هنگامی که Switch1 فریم را دریافت می نماید، به هدر آن نگاه می کند و بر اساس آدرس MAC می بیند که یک فریم پخش می باشد، بنابراین به تمام پورت های خود به جز پورت دریافت شده فریم، فریم پخش را اراسل می کند. بنابراین فریم از لینک ترانک “Trunk” به سوی Switch2 می رد. زمانیکه Switch2 فریم را دریافت می نماید، همان کاری را انجام می دهد که switch1 پیش تر انجام داد. در واقع بر اساس آدرسهای MAC متوجه می شود که این یک فریم پخش است و به تمام پورتهای خود آن را فوروارد می نماید. در نهایت، فریم به تمامی دستگاه های متصل در LAN ارسال می شود. بنابراین همه دستگاه ها در یک حوزه پخش “broadcast domain” می باشند.
این منطق در شبکه های LAN با سوئیچ های متعدد نیز صدق می کند. چنانچه سوئیچ دیگری را به سنارویوی شکل 2 متصل نماییم، دامنه پخش در سراسر شبکه و در سوییچ جدید نیز گسترش می یابد.
دامنه پخش broadcast domain و روتر
ممکن است از خود بپرسید که پخش flood چه زمانی به پایان می رسد و آیا کل یک محیط شبکه یک دامنه پخش است یا خیر. چنانچه بخواهیم یک دامنه پخش را به دامنه های کوچکتر تقسیم نماییم، از روتر Router استفاده می کنیم. روترها فریم های پخش را flood نمی کنند بلکه فریم های اترنت را کپسوله می کنند و بر روی اطلاعات لایه 3 درون بسته های IP ا (IP packets) عمل می کنند.
همانطور که در شکل 2 مشاهده می فرمایید. PC2 یک فریم پخش “broadcast” را ارسال می نماید. سوئیچ فریم را از تمام پورت های خود ارسال می نماید، بنابراین PC1 و 3 و روتر یک کپی از آن را دریافت می کنند. اما توجه داشته باشید که روتر فریم را به PC4 و PC5 منتقل نمی کند، چراکه روترها فریم های پخش را فوروارد نمی کنند و دامنه به آنجا ختم می شود. همانطور که در شکل 3 نشان داده شده است، هر اینترفیس روتر یک دامنه پخش جداگانه ایجاد می کند.
راه دیگری جهت تقسیم یک دامنه پخش به چند دامنه وجود دارد. این فرایند را می توان با فناوری به نام شبکه های مجازی (VLAN) انجام داد.
آموزش شبکه
نظرات کاربران